1,7-Dihydroxynaphthalene

Description:
1,7-Dihydroxynaphthalene, with the CAS number 575-38-2, is an organic compound belonging to the naphthalene family, characterized by the presence of two hydroxyl (-OH) groups positioned at the 1 and 7 carbon atoms of the naphthalene ring system. This compound appears as a white to pale yellow solid and is known for its aromatic properties, which contribute to its stability and reactivity. It is soluble in organic solvents but has limited solubility in water due to its hydrophobic naphthalene structure. 1,7-Dihydroxynaphthalene exhibits antioxidant properties and has been studied for its potential applications in various fields, including pharmaceuticals and materials science. Its hydroxyl groups can participate in hydrogen bonding, influencing its chemical behavior and interactions with other substances. Additionally, this compound can undergo various chemical reactions, such as oxidation and substitution, making it a valuable intermediate in organic synthesis. Safety data should be consulted for handling and exposure guidelines, as with any chemical substance.
Formula:C10H8O2
InChI:InChI=1S/C10H8O2/c11-8-5-4-7-2-1-3-10(12)9(7)6-8/h1-6,11-12H
InChI key:InChIKey=ZUVBIBLYOCVYJU-UHFFFAOYSA-N
SMILES:OC=1C2=C(C=CC(O)=C2)C=CC1
Synonyms:
  • 1,7-Naphthalenediol
  • 1,7-Napthalenediol
  • 1,7-dihydroxyl Naphthalene
  • NSC 62686
  • Naphthalene-1,7-Diol
  • Nc 002
  • 1,7-Dihydroxynaphthalene
  • C.I. 76635
